Overview: C and C++ remain the most important languages for fast, low-memory embedded devices. Newer languages like Rust and ...
Interactive Python modes are an easy way to learn new libraries. Scripting languages are easy to learn on their own because ...
To arrive at a language late is to see it without the forgiving haze of sentimentality that comes with imprinting—the fond willingness to overlook a flaw as a quirk. What I saw ...
Coding is the act of translating a logical solution into a computer-readable form. This involves writing instructions using a ...
Programming model moves from managing thousands of low-level threads to working with high-level ‘tiles of data’ ...
In the GenAI era, program comprehension is not just another skill in the toolbox; it is the toolbox itself. It enables learners to move beyond passive acceptance of AI outputs, guiding them to ...
This fall, the Dornsife College of Letters, Arts and Sciences launched a new master’s of science graduate program in ...
TypeScript 7.0, which implements the language service and compiler in Go, promises to improve performance, memory usage, and ...
Overview AI programmers are needed in many fields, from health care to finance and from cars to online apps. The need for ...
Want a high-paying health tech job without med school? These degrees lead to six-figure roles in data, cybersecurity, devices, and informatics.
Kiro powers allow developers to customize Kiro agents for specific workflows by dynamically loading steering files for context and MCP servers for specialized tool access.
Since the early 1980s, NRG has been a global leader in creating and deploying measurement tools for wind and solar energy ...